Abstract
The utility model discloses an environment-friendly energy-saving reaction kettle, which comprises a base and a tank body, wherein a circular base is fixedly arranged at the middle part of the top end of the base, the inside of the circular base is alternately connected with the tank body, two sides of the circular base are alternately connected with adjusting bolts, one side of the two adjusting bolts is in contact connection with the outer wall of the tank body, the tank body is fixed on the circular base through the two adjusting bolts, two sides of the top end of the base are respectively fixed with a support plate, one side of the two support plates is provided with a strip-shaped groove, the inner wall of the strip-shaped groove is alternately connected with a fixed plate, the two fixed plates are fixed with a bearing plate, the middle part of the top end of the bearing plate is provided with a movable groove, the inner wall of the movable groove is embedded with a driving motor, an output shaft at the, the cleaning sheet cleans the inner wall of the tank body along with the rotation of the driving motor, so that the raw materials are fully utilized.

Background
The reaction kettle is a container for physical or chemical reaction in production, various functions required by the process are realized through the arrangement of the structure and parameters of the container, and the reaction kettle can realize multiple functions of heating, evaporation, cooling, mixing and the like, and is widely applied to industries such as petroleum, chemical engineering, food and the like.

Referring to fig. 1-3, the utility model provides a technical solution of an environment-friendly and energy-saving reaction kettle:

When the reactor is used, the adjusting bolts 14 on two sides of the circular base 13 are adjusted to fix the tank body 3, the driving motor switch is opened to rotate the driving motor 8, the rotation of the driving motor 8 drives the second rotating shaft 16 to rotate, the connecting rod 17 fixedly connected on two sides of the second rotating shaft 16 and the cleaning sheet 18 on the connecting rod 17 rotate around the second rotating shaft 16, the cleaning sheet 18 contacts with the inner wall of the tank body 3, the cleaning sheet 18 starts to clean the raw materials attached to the inner wall of the tank body 3, then the handle 12 is rotated, the handle 12 drives the first rotating shaft 11 to rotate, so that the two gears 10 on the first rotating shaft 11 rotate on the rack 9, the bearing plate 6 fixedly connected with the first rotating shaft 11 through the fixing frame and the driving motor 8 embedded on the bearing plate 6 move up and down along with the rack, and the fixing plate 5 also slides up and down in the strip-shaped groove 4 along with the rack, make clearance piece 18 reciprocate at the internal wall of jar 3, more comprehensive clearance jar 3 internal walls, the waste liquid after 18 clearance of clearance pieces gets into collection box 15 through the discharge gate, retrieves and recycles for reation kettle environmental protection and energy saving more.
